New Members Needed in Many Roles:
Firefighter: Men and Women who are 18 and over, responds to emergency calls and actively participates in Firefighting and Rescue Operations.
Junior Firefighter: Age 16-18, responds to Emergency calls and assists active Firefighters but does not actively engage in Firefighting.
Fire Police: Age 18 and above. Responds to emergency calls, assists in managing traffic and related emergency scene area.
Associate Member: Assists with administrative tasks and duties but does not actively participate in Firefighting activities.

Montgomery Township Volunteer Fire Co. #2 has been serving the Southern part of Montgomery Township since 1946. Our protection area is one of the most diverse in New Jersey encompassing rural farmlands, Intense residential developments, multiple schools, an airport, a railroad, miles of highway, high-tech industries and possibly your home.

None of our members are paid for their services. Our current members are your neighbors and we come from a diverse background including high school and college students, teachers, dentists, welders, horse trainers, plumbers, business managers, retirees and much more. The common thread is that we are all very friendly and willing to help out our community. Our efforts not only keep you and your property safe but provide other services such as fire safety training for children and allow for reduced fire insurance rates for this fire district. When needed we answer the call.
